@@ -0,0 +1,45 @@ | ||
name: Release | ||
|
||
on: | ||
pull_request: | ||
push: | ||
branches: | ||
- master | ||
|
||
jobs: | ||
release: | ||
runs-on: ubuntu-latest | ||
if: ${{ github.repository_owner == 'flutter-tizen' }} | ||
steps: | ||
- uses: subosito/flutter-action@v1 | ||
with: | ||
channel: stable | ||
- uses: actions/checkout@v2 | ||
with: | ||
fetch-depth: 2 | ||
- name: Dry run on pull request | ||
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'pull_request' }} | ||
run: | | ||
./tools/tools_runner.sh publish-plugin \ | ||
--all-changed \ | ||
--pub-publish-flags=--dry-run \ | ||
--base-sha=HEAD~ | ||
- name: Wait on all tests | ||
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'push' }} | ||
uses: lewagon/[email protected] | ||
with: | ||
ref: ${{ github.sha }} | ||
running-workflow-name: 'release' | ||
repo-token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| ||
wait-interval: 180 # seconds | ||
allowed-conclusions: success | ||
verbose: false | ||
- name: Publish plugins | ||
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'push' }} | ||
run: | | ||
./tools/tools_runner.sh publish-plugin \ | ||
--all-changed \ | ||
--base-sha=HEAD~ \ | ||
--skip-confirmation | ||
env: {PUB_CREDENTIALS: "${{ secrets.PUB_CREDENTIALS }}"} | ||

@@ -0,0 +1,302 @@ | ||
// Copyright 2022 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. All rights reserved. | ||
// Copyright 2013 The Flutter Authors. All rights reserved. | ||
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be | ||
// found in the LICENSE file. | ||
|
||
import 'dart:async'; | ||
import 'dart:convert'; | ||
import 'dart:io' as io; | ||
|
||
import 'package:file/file.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/core.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/file_utils.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/git_version_finder.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/package_looping_command.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/plugin_command.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/process_runner.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/pub_version_finder.dart'; | ||
import 'package:flutter_plugin_tools/src/common/repository_package.dart'; | ||
import 'package:git/git.dart'; | ||
import 'package:http/http.dart' as http; | ||
import 'package:path/path.dart' as p; | ||
import 'package:platform/platform.dart'; | ||
import 'package:pub_semver/pub_semver.dart'; | ||
|
||
/// Wraps pub publish with a few niceties used by the flutter-tizen team. | ||
// The code is mostly copied from `PublishPluginCommand` in | ||
// `flutter_plugin_tools`, parts regarding git tagging are removed as we don't | ||
// tag our releases. | ||
class PublishPluginCommand extends PackageLoopingCommand { | ||
/// Creates an instance of the publish command. | ||
PublishPluginCommand( | ||
Directory packagesDir, { | ||
ProcessRunner processRunner = const ProcessRunner(), | ||
Platform platform = const LocalPlatform(), | ||
io.Stdin? stdinput, | ||
GitDir? gitDir, | ||
http.Client? httpClient, | ||
}) : _pubVersionFinder = PubVersionFinder( | ||
httpClient: httpClient ?? http.Client(), | ||
), | ||
_stdin = stdinput ?? io.stdin, | ||
super( | ||
packagesDir, | ||
platform: platform, | ||
processRunner: processRunner, | ||
gitDir: gitDir, | ||
) { | ||
argParser.addMultiOption( | ||
_pubFlagsOption, | ||
help: | ||
'A list of options that will be forwarded on to pub. Separate multiple flags with commas.', | ||
); | ||
argParser.addFlag( | ||
_allChangedFlag, | ||
help: | ||
'Release all packages that contains pubspec changes at the current commit compares to the base-sha.\n' | ||
'The --packages option is ignored if this is on.', | ||
defaultsTo: false, | ||
); | ||
argParser.addFlag( | ||
_dryRunFlag, | ||
help: | ||
'Skips the real `pub publish` command and assumes the command is successful.\n' | ||
'This does not run `pub publish --dry-run`.\n' | ||
'If you want to run the command with `pub publish --dry-run`, use `pub-publish-flags=--dry-run`', | ||
defaultsTo: false, | ||
negatable: true, | ||
); | ||
argParser.addFlag( | ||
_skipConfirmationFlag, | ||
help: 'Run the command without asking for Y/N inputs.\n' | ||
'This command will add a `--force` flag to the `pub publish` command if it is not added with $_pubFlagsOption\n', | ||
defaultsTo: false, | ||
negatable: true, | ||
); | ||
} | ||
|
||
static const String _pubFlagsOption = 'pub-publish-flags'; | ||
static const String _allChangedFlag = 'all-changed'; | ||
static const String _dryRunFlag = 'dry-run'; | ||
static const String _skipConfirmationFlag = 'skip-confirmation'; | ||
|
||
static const String _pubCredentialName = 'PUB_CREDENTIALS'; | ||
|
||
@override | ||
String get name => 'publish-plugin'; | ||
|
||
@override | ||
String get description => 'Attempts to publish the given packages to pub.\n' | ||
'If running this on CI, an environment variable named $_pubCredentialName must be set to a String that represents the pub credential JSON.\n' | ||
'WARNING: Do not check in the content of pub credential JSON, it should only come from secure sources.'; | ||
|
||
final io.Stdin _stdin; | ||
StreamSubscription<String>? _stdinSubscription; | ||
final PubVersionFinder _pubVersionFinder; | ||
|
||
late List<String> _publishFlags; | ||
|
||
@override | ||
String get successSummaryMessage => 'published'; | ||
|
||
@override | ||
String get failureListHeader => | ||
'The following packages had failures during publishing:'; | ||
|
||
@override | ||
Future<void> initializeRun() async { | ||
_publishFlags = <String>[ | ||
...getStringListArg(_pubFlagsOption), | ||
if (getBoolArg(_skipConfirmationFlag)) '--force', | ||
]; | ||
|
||
if (getBoolArg(_dryRunFlag)) { | ||
print('=============== DRY RUN ===============');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
@override | ||
Stream<PackageEnumerationEntry> getPackagesToProcess() async* { | ||
if (getBoolArg(_allChangedFlag)) { | ||
final GitVersionFinder gitVersionFinder = await retrieveVersionFinder(); | ||
final String baseSha = await gitVersionFinder.getBaseSha(); | ||
print( | ||
'Publishing all packages that have changed relative to "$baseSha"\n'); | ||
final List<String> changedPubspecs = | ||
await gitVersionFinder.getChangedPubSpecs(); | ||
|
||
for (final String pubspecPath in changedPubspecs) { | ||
// git outputs a relative, Posix-style path. | ||
final File pubspecFile = childFileWithSubcomponents( | ||
packagesDir.fileSystem.directory((await gitDir).path), | ||
p.posix.split(pubspecPath)); | ||
yield PackageEnumerationEntry(RepositoryPackage(pubspecFile.parent), | ||
excluded: false); | ||
} | ||
} else { | ||
yield* getTargetPackages(filterExcluded: false);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
@override | ||
Future<PackageResult> runForPackage(RepositoryPackage package) async { | ||
final PackageResult? checkResult = await _checkNeedsRelease(package); | ||
if (checkResult != null) { | ||
return checkResult; |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(!await _checkGitStatus(package)) { | ||
return PackageResult.fail(<String>['uncommitted changes']); |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(!await _publish(package)) { | ||
return PackageResult.fail(<String>['publish failed']); | ||
} | ||
|
||
print('\nPublished ${package.directory.basename} successfully!'); | ||
return PackageResult.success(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
@override | ||
Future<void> completeRun() async { | ||
_pubVersionFinder.httpClient.close(); | ||
await _stdinSubscription?.cancel(); | ||
_stdinSubscription = null; | ||
} | ||
|
||
Future<PackageResult?> _checkNeedsRelease(RepositoryPackage package) async { | ||
if (!package.pubspecFile.existsSync()) { | ||
logWarning(''' | ||
The pubspec file for ${package.displayName} does not exist, so no publishing will happen. | ||
Safe to ignore if the package is deleted in this commit. | ||
'''); | ||
return PackageResult.skip('package deleted'); | ||
} | ||
|
||
final Pubspec pubspec = package.parsePubspec(); | ||
|
||
if (pubspec.publishTo == 'none') { | ||
return PackageResult.skip('publish_to: none'); |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(pubspec.version == null) { | ||
printError( | ||
'No version found. A package that intentionally has no version should be marked "publish_to: none"'); | ||
return PackageResult.fail(<String>['no version']); | ||
} | ||
|
||
// Check if the package named `packageName` with `version` has already | ||
// been published. | ||
final Version version = pubspec.version!; | ||
final PubVersionFinderResponse pubVersionFinderResponse = | ||
await _pubVersionFinder.getPackageVersion(packageName: pubspec.name); | ||
if (pubVersionFinderResponse.versions.contains(version)) { | ||
print('${pubspec.name} $version has already been published.'); | ||
return PackageResult.skip('already published'); | ||
} | ||
return null; | ||
} | ||
|
||
Future<bool> _checkGitStatus(RepositoryPackage package) async { | ||
final io.ProcessResult statusResult = await (await gitDir).runCommand( | ||
<String>[ | ||
'status', | ||
'--porcelain', | ||
'--ignored', | ||
package.directory.absolute.path | ||
], | ||
throwOnError: false, | ||
); | ||
if (statusResult.exitCode != 0) { |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
|
||
final String statusOutput = statusResult.stdout as String; | ||
if (statusOutput.isNotEmpty) { | ||
printError( | ||
"There are files in the package directory that haven't been saved in git. Refusing to publish these files:\n\n" | ||
'$statusOutput\n' | ||
'If the directory should be clean, you can run `git clean -xdf && git reset --hard HEAD` to wipe all local changes.'); | ||
} | ||
return statusOutput.isEmpty; | ||
} | ||
|
||
Future<bool> _publish(RepositoryPackage package) async { | ||
print('Publishing...'); | ||
print('Running `pub publish ${_publishFlags.join(' ')}` in ' | ||
'${package.directory.absolute.path}...\n'); | ||
if (getBoolArg(_dryRunFlag)) { | ||
return true; |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(_publishFlags.contains('--force')) { | ||
_ensureValidPubCredential(); | ||
} | ||
|
||
final io.Process publish = await processRunner.start( | ||
flutterCommand, <String>['pub', 'publish', ..._publishFlags], | ||
workingDirectory: package.directory); | ||
publish.stdout.transform(utf8.decoder).listen((String data) => print(data)); | ||
publish.stderr.transform(utf8.decoder).listen((String data) => print(data)); | ||
_stdinSubscription ??= _stdin | ||
.transform(utf8.decoder) | ||
.listen((String data) => publish.stdin.writeln(data)); | ||
final int result = await publish.exitCode; | ||
if (result != 0) { | ||
printError('Publishing ${package.directory.basename} failed.'); |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
|
||
print('Package published!'); | ||
return true; | ||
} | ||
|
||
void _ensureValidPubCredential() { | ||
final String credentialsPath = _credentialsPath; | ||
final File credentialFile = packagesDir.fileSystem.file(credentialsPath); | ||
if (credentialFile.existsSync() && | ||
credentialFile.readAsStringSync().isNotEmpty) { | ||
return; | ||
} | ||
final String? credential = io.Platform.environment[_pubCredentialName]; | ||
if (credential == null) { | ||
printError(''' | ||
No pub credential available. Please check if `$credentialsPath` is valid. | ||
If running this command on CI, you can set the pub credential content in the $_pubCredentialName environment variable. | ||
'''); | ||
throw ToolExit(1); | ||
} | ||
credentialFile.openSync(mode: FileMode.writeOnlyAppend) | ||
..writeStringSync(credential) | ||
..closeSync();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
final String _credentialsPath = () { | ||
String? cacheDir; | ||
final String? pubCache = io.Platform.environment['PUB_CACHE']; | ||
if (pubCache != null) { | ||
cacheDir = pubCache; | ||
} else if (io.Platform.isWindows) { | ||
final String? appData = io.Platform.environment['APPDATA']; | ||
if (appData == null) { | ||
printError('"APPDATA" environment variable is not set.'); | ||
} else { | ||
cacheDir = p.join(appData, 'Pub', 'Cache'); | ||
} | ||
} else { | ||
final String? home = io.Platform.environment['HOME']; | ||
if (home == null) { | ||
printError('"HOME" environment variable is not set.'); | ||
} else { | ||
cacheDir = p.join(home, '.pub-cache');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
|
||
if (cacheDir == null) { | ||
printError('Unable to determine pub cache location'); | ||
throw ToolExit(1); | ||
} | ||
|
||
return p.join(cacheDir, 'credentials.json'); | ||
}(); |
